    Resilient Modulus of Cement-Stabilized Phosphogypsum

    Source: Journal of Materials in Civil Engineering:;1996:;Volume ( 008 ):;issue: 001
    Author:
    M. I. Pericleous
    ,
    J. B. Metcalf
    DOI: 10.1061/(ASCE)0899-1561(1996)8:1(7)
    Publisher: American Society of Civil Engineers
    Abstract: This paper presents the findings of a preliminary study of the dependence of resilient modulus of cement-stabilized phosphogypsum on various material parameters. In particular, the dependence of the resilient modulus on cement content, dry unit weight, moisture content, and curing time was determined. It was found that the resilient modulus increases with increasing density, cement content, and time of curing before testing, but decreases with increasing moisture content. Relationships between resilient modulus and the parameters were estimated and a multiple correlation between the resilient modulus all four parameters mentioned was also derived.
